What is disital sensors?

Digital sensors are devices that convert physical phenomena, such as temperature, light, or pressure, into digital signals that can be processed by computers or microcontrollers. Unlike analog sensors, which produce continuous signals, digital sensors output discrete values, often in binary form, making them easier to integrate with digital systems. They are widely used in various applications, including consumer electronics, automotive systems, and industrial automation, due to their accuracy and reliability.

What other tools besides a thermometer measures temperature?

Besides a thermometer, temperature can be measured using infrared sensors, which detect thermal radiation emitted by objects. Bimetallic temperature sensors, which consist of two different metals that expand at different rates, can also measure temperature. Additionally, thermocouples are widely used in industrial applications; they generate a voltage that corresponds to temperature differences. Lastly, resistance temperature detectors (RTDs) measure temperature by correlating the resistance of a conductor with temperature changes.

How does negative temperature coefficient sensor work?

A negative temperature coefficient (NTC) sensor operates on the principle that its resistance decreases as temperature increases. Typically made from semiconductor materials, NTC sensors exhibit a significant drop in resistance when heated, allowing for precise temperature measurements. This change in resistance can be measured and translated into a temperature reading, making NTC sensors widely used in applications like thermistors and temperature monitoring systems. Their sensitivity and quick response time make them ideal for various industrial and consumer electronics.


What is the purpose of current sensors?

Current sensors are devices used to measure the flow of electric current in a circuit. Their primary purpose is to monitor and provide real-time data on current levels for various applications, including energy management, fault detection, and system protection. By detecting abnormal current levels, these sensors help prevent damage to electrical components and improve the efficiency of power systems. They are widely used in industrial, automotive, and consumer electronics.

What is a non-tactile sensor?

A non-tactile sensor is a type of sensor that detects changes in the environment without physical contact. These sensors often use various forms of energy, such as light, sound, or electromagnetic fields, to gather data. Common examples include infrared sensors, ultrasonic sensors, and optical sensors, which can measure distance, temperature, or motion without needing to touch the object being measured. Non-tactile sensors are widely used in applications like automation, robotics, and environmental monitoring.
